Pine Gap & Waihopai – The Southern Echelon

Pine Gap

Pine Gap – Australia Pine Gap is a satellite tracking station located near Alice Springs in Central Australia. It hosts the largest CIA facility outside America. Steve Irwin – The Crocodile Hunter Dies

Australian naturalist and TV icon, Steve Irwin, “The Crocodile Hunter” died earlier today while filming off the North Queensland coast. Irwin was pierced in the chest by a stingray barb while filming an underwater segment for his daughter’s new TV show, called Ocean’s Deadliest, at Batt Reef, off Port Douglas in North Queensland.
